Richard Clayton Charged With Murder of His 74-Year-Old Mother in East London

He was remanded in custody to appear at the Old Bailey on Monday.

Overview

  • Angela Clayton, 74, was found dead on Tuesday at her home in St George’s Square, Forest Gate, after police were called at about 12.36pm.
  • Officers attempted first aid at the scene, but she was pronounced dead shortly after their arrival.
  • Her son, 44-year-old Richard Clayton, was arrested at the property on suspicion of murder and has since been charged.
  • He appeared at Barkingside Magistrates’ Court on Thursday and was remanded in custody, with detectives treating the incident as isolated.
  • Police maintained a crime scene and appealed for information via 101 quoting CAD 3397/17Feb or Crimestoppers, as neighbours paid tribute and said she had recently undergone heart surgery.
